Why Industrial Valve Solutions Matter
Valves are the heart of fluid control systems in any industrial plant. They start, stop, and regulate the flow of liquids and gases in pipelines. If you pick the wrong valve type or quality level, you can face leaks, contamination, unscheduled downtime, and unsafe working conditions.
That’s why choosing effective industrial valve solutions isn’t just about buying hardware—it’s about matching the product to your specific application requirements.
What Types of Industrial Valves You Should Know
When exploring industrial valve solutions, it helps to understand the main valve types and what they do:
- Ball Valves – Quick open/close valves good for shut-off applications.
- Butterfly Valves – Cost-effective throttling valves suitable for larger pipes and lower-pressure systems.
- Diaphragm Valves—Ideal for clean and sterile processes, such as food and pharma.
- Non-Return Valves (Check Valves) – Prevent backflow and protect pumps and systems.
- Sampling Valves—Let you take fluid samples without interrupting flow.
- Strainers and Sight Glasses – For debris filtering and visual monitoring of liquid flow.
Each of these plays a specific role. A ball valve might be perfect for quick shut-off, while a diaphragm valve could be essential for hygienic processes.
Choosing the Right Industrial Valve Solutions
Here are practical things to consider when selecting industrial valve solutions:
- Application Need
Think about your system’s pressure, temperature and flow requirements. Valves used in steam lines differ from those in dairy pasteurization systems. - Materials and Standards
Choose materials that match your media (stainless steel, plastic, etc.) and comply with applicable standards. For food, pharma or beverage production, FDA-compliant valves are often needed. - Quality and Traceability
Look for products with traceable materials and certifications—especially important in regulated industries. - Maintenance and Support
Good suppliers offer support beyond the sale. Easy access to spares and service helps keep systems running longer. - Local Availability

Common Mistakes Buyers Make
Even seasoned buyers can slip up. Here are a few things to avoid:
- Choosing based on price alone. Cheap valves often cost more in failure and maintenance.
- Ignoring future needs. Systems evolve — pick solutions that allow flexibility.
